Current May 2021
1994 945
b320 squirter ft block, ebay rods, stock ft pistons
16v refreshed head, stock cams, ford valve springs
custom 16v na manifold J pipe
3in turbo back exhaust with two straight through resonators
HE351 ebay turbo
AW71L, accumulator modded
homebrew fuel chip, stock b204t ignition chip, Buchka wasted spark
BNE coilovers in front, cut springs and 240 shocks in rear, random homemade adjustable panhard bar found in the parking lot of a Volvo meet
Volan wheels with cheap af tires
After having a 240 for 5+ years I decided to go back to my roots and pick up another grandpa wagon. Was chatting with my buddy Michael talking about the old 760 and he started throwing craigslist postings for them at me.
Long story short I picked up this for $700 bucks back in November of 2019.
East Coast car so it has some rust. I took care of the surface rust with some convertor and slapped some BNE coilovers and adapters/ 850 wheels on it.
And I decided to finally get around to using that 16v head and accessories I had laying in storage for who knows how long.
And then why not also put a turbo on it.
The rusty exhaust fell off it
So I had a 3in cat back made
Accumulator modded the AW71L
And back in September of 2020 I took it to work and on the way back merging on the freeway this happened
Tensioner bolts backed out and the belt slipped off.
Ouch, completely thrashed.
I cleaned up the pistons and tossed the stock 530 head back on it. Other than some piston slap when cold it runs just as slow as when I first picked it up.
I started gathering up parts to rebuild the 16v head. Took the first valve out and saw this.
Cracked guide, no way I was replacing that on the garage floor.
That's one bent valve.
Bit the bullet and dropped the head off at a local machine shop that was recommended to me. In the meantime I put the engine I had laying in the side yard from a free 740 I owned for a whole two months (which burned down, my luck with 7s) and stuck it on a stand.
Tore it down to put some big boi ebay rods in
I was told it was rebuilt about 20k before I got the car.
Painted the block Ford red
While I still had the og setup I smogged and registered it in California since my Vermont tags were up Jan of 2021.
Head came back from the machine shop. New valves, guides, seals, upgraded springs.
Putting it back together
I as going to make a twin scroll J pipe but I went the easy way and did just a single since the HE351 is just a single.
Which brings up to current day
All ready to go in. Should be happening in March sometime. I plan to take a week off work for my birthday and get it all set.
